IDO events

When an IDO is processing a LoadCollection or UpdateCollection request, it fires several events. An IDO extension class can add its own event handlers to these events to get control when these events are fired.

This table lists and describes the available events:

Event Description
PreLoadCollection Fires when a LoadCollection request is received
PostLoadCollection Fires after a LoadCollection request has been processed
PreUpdateCollection Fires when an UpdateCollection request is received
PostUpdateCollection Fires after an UpdateCollection request has been processed
PreItemInsert Fires when an insert item request is received
PostItemInsert Fires after an insert item request has been processed
PreItemUpdate Fires when an update item request is received
PostItemUpdate Fires after an update item request has been processed
PreItemDelete Fires when a delete item request is received
PostItemDelete Fires after a delete item request has been processed
PreInvokeMethod Fires when an invoke IDO method request is received
PostInvokeMethod Fires after an invoke IDO method request has been processed
Initialized Fires after a create an IDO instance request has been processed
Disposing Fires when a dispose an IDO instance request is received